TNPSC Group 2 Expected Cut-Off 2025

The expected cut-off for TNPSC Group 2 2025 is based on last year’s cut-offs, previous trends, and the overall difficulty level of the exam. Cut-off marks differ for each category and may also vary slightly between male and female candidates. These ranges can be used as a reference to set your preparation target:

CategoryMaleFemale
General/UR160-165155-160
BC155-160150-155
MBC150-155150-155
BC (M)145-150145-150
SC150-155150-155
SC(A)145-150145-150
ST140-145140-145

Note: These are last year’s cut-off ranges used as a reference. Candidates should aim for scores within or above these ranges to increase their chances of qualifying for the next stage of the selection process.

TNPSC Group 2 Minimum Qualifying Marks 2025

Apart from the expected cut-off, TNPSC Group 2 has a minimum qualifying mark for each stage. These are the lowest marks you must get to be eligible for the next stage of the selection process:

Exam StageMinimum Qualifying Marks
Preliminary Exam90
Mains Exam (Paper 1)40
Mains Exam (Paper 2)90 (Non-Interview posts)
102 (Interview posts)

Factors Influencing TNPSC Group 2 Cut Off 2025

Several factors influence the TNPSC Group 2 Cut Off Marks, and understanding these will help candidates manage their expectations and approach the exam with a clearer strategy. These factors include:

  1. Number of Vacancies: The total number of vacancies available for Group 2 posts can significantly affect the cut-off marks. More vacancies usually mean a lower cut-off, and fewer vacancies can lead to a higher cut-off.
  2. Number of Candidates Appearing: The competition level is directly related to the number of candidates sitting for the exam. The higher the number of candidates, the tougher the competition, which could raise the cut-off marks.
  3. Difficulty Level of the Exam: If the TNPSC Group 2 Exam is considered particularly challenging, the cut-off may be adjusted to reflect the difficulty level.
  4. Category-wise Performance: The overall performance of candidates within each category (General, BC, MBC, SC, ST) influences the category-specific cut-off marks.
  5. Previous Year’s Cut Off Trends: Historical cut-off trends from the TNPSC Group 2 exams are often used as benchmarks to estimate the current year’s cut-off. A gradual rise or fall in cut-off marks from previous years can indicate the trend for the upcoming exam.

TNPSC Group 2 Cut Off 2019: Previous Year Data

To give candidates an idea of what to expect, here are the cut-off marks from the TNPSC Group 2 Exam 2019. The exam was held in 2018, and the cut-off marks were released in 2019 for the selected candidates.

CategoryMaleFemale
General/UR161158
BC159157
MBC156154
BC (M)151148
SC153150
SC(A)149142
ST144140

The TNPSC Group 2 Cut off 2019 data shows a narrow margin between male and female candidates. Candidates preparing for the 2024 exam can use this data as a reference while setting their targets.

What Happens After the Cut Off is Released?

After the TNPSC Group 2 Cut Off Marks are released, candidates who meet or exceed the cut-off will be eligible for the next stage of the recruitment process, which could be the mains exam or interview depending on the post they applied for.

  • For Prelims: Candidates who clear the prelims cut-off will qualify for the mains exam.
  • For Mains: Those who meet the mains cut-off will move forward to the interview stage for interview-based posts.
  • Final Selection: The final selection is based on a combination of the mains and interview cut-off marks.
